揭秘ASP单页网站源码:技术内涵与开发实践
一、引言
随着互联网技术的飞速发展,单页网站凭借其简洁、快速、用户体验好等优点,受到了越来越多开发者的青睐,而ASP作为微软推出的服务器端脚本环境,凭借其易用性、高效性,成为了许多开发者构建单页网站的首选,本文将深入解析ASP单页网站源码,探讨其技术内涵与开发实践。
图片来源于网络,如有侵权联系删除
二、ASP单页网站源码概述
1. ASP简介
ASP(Active Server Pages)是一种服务器端脚本环境,允许用户使用VBScript、JScript等脚本语言编写动态网页,ASP与HTML、CSS、JavaScript等前端技术相结合,可实现丰富的交互式网页。
2. ASP单页网站特点
(1)页面简洁:单页网站只包含一个HTML页面,减少了页面加载时间,提高了用户体验。
(2)响应速度快:ASP技术支持服务器端渲染,减少了客户端与服务器之间的交互次数,提高了页面响应速度。
(3)易于维护:单页网站结构简单,便于管理和维护。
三、ASP单页网站源码解析
1. 网页结构
ASP单页网站通常由以下几个部分组成:
(1)HTML:负责网页的布局和样式。
(2)ASP脚本:用于处理用户请求,实现动态内容生成。
(3)数据库连接:用于从数据库中获取数据。
2. ASP脚本示例
以下是一个简单的ASP单页网站示例,用于展示用户信息:
```asp
<%
'连接数据库
Set conn = Server.CreateObject("ADODB.Connection")
图片来源于网络,如有侵权联系删除
conn.ConnectionString = "Provider=SQLOLEDB;Data Source=.;Initial Catalog=MyDB;Integrated Security=SSPI;"
conn.Open
'查询用户信息
Set rs = conn.Execute("SELECT * FROM Users WHERE UserID = 1")
If Not rs.EOF Then
'输出用户信息
Response.Write("用户名:" & rs.Fields("UserName").Value & "
") Response.Write("密码:" & rs.Fields("Password").Value & "
")Else
Response.Write("用户不存在
")End If
'关闭数据库连接
rs.Close
conn.Close
Set rs = Nothing
Set conn = Nothing
%>
```
3. 代码解析
图片来源于网络,如有侵权联系删除
(1)通过Server.CreateObject()方法创建一个ADODB.Connection对象,用于连接数据库。
(2)设置数据库连接字符串,包括数据源、数据库、验证方式等信息。
(3)通过conn.Open()方法打开数据库连接。
(4)使用conn.Execute()方法执行SQL查询语句,获取用户信息。
(5)根据查询结果,使用Response.Write()方法输出用户信息。
(6)关闭数据库连接,释放资源。
四、ASP单页网站开发实践
1. 设计页面布局
根据需求,设计单页网站的页面布局,包括头部、导航、内容、尾部等部分。
2. 编写ASP脚本
使用VBScript、JScript等脚本语言编写ASP脚本,实现页面动态内容生成。
3. 连接数据库
根据实际需求,选择合适的数据库(如SQL Server、MySQL等),并编写数据库连接代码。
4. 调试与优化
在开发过程中,不断调试和优化代码,确保网站运行稳定、高效。
五、总结
ASP单页网站凭借其简洁、快速、用户体验好等优点,在互联网领域具有广泛的应用,本文深入解析了ASP单页网站源码,探讨了其技术内涵与开发实践,希望能为开发者提供有益的参考。
标签: #asp单页网站源码
评论列表